输入:
tzselect
选择4 Asia(亚洲)
选择国家 10 China
选1 Beijing Time
确认信息1, yes
输入 date 验证:
参考:
国外Linux服务器修改为系统时间为国内东八区,并更新BIOS时间-悟空搜一下
如果出现下述信息,不好用的话:
复制文件到 /etc 目录下:
c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ime
就可以了。
参考:
Linux怎么执行网络校时命令 修改时间成北京时间_滕青山YYDS的博客-CSDN博客
如果以上修改了之后,Spring项目时区依然无法修改:
需要设置:
TimeZone.getTimeZone("GMT+8:00")
参考:部署到CentOS后有框架中的时间与服务器本地时间存在时区问题 · Issue #I1LTF6 · 若依/RuoYi-Vue - Gitee.com
java date转换时区(timeZone)_BQXGZ的博客-CSDN博客_java date 设置时区
Docker 部署时区不对:
进入docker,date 已修改,但是项目的时间不对。
DockerFile 增加下面语句:
- # 设置时区
- ENV TZ="Asia/Shanghai"